> > Initialize bpc while creating panel_desc structure for RK101II01D-CT
> > 
> > Below warning is triggered since bpc is not being initialized
> > 
> > WARNING: CPU: 2 PID: 47 at dr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c:614
> > panel_simple_probe+0x1b0/0x3c8
> > 
> > Signed-off-by: Rahul T R <r-ravikumar@...com>
> > ---
> >  dr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c | 1 +
> >  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
> > 
> > di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c
> > index dde033066f3d..32f775db5cb7 100644
> > --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c
> > +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/panel/panel-simple.c
> > @@ -3027,6 +3027,7 @@ static const struct drm_display_mode rocktech_rk101ii01d_ct_mode = {
> >  
> >  static const struct panel_desc rocktech_rk101ii01d_ct = {
> >  	.modes = &rocktech_rk101ii01d_ct_mode,
> > +	.bpc = 8,
> >  	.num_modes = 1,
> >  	.size = {
> >  		.width = 217,
